Ror Software Engineer
Codefeast Enterprises
- New York, New York, United States
- New York, New York, United States
À propos
This is a remote position. Experience Level
This role is ideal for engineers with 5+ years of full-stack software development experience, with a strong developer mindset and hands-on experience building and maintaining production systems. An experienced individual contributor who thrives in ownership-driven environments, can operate effectively with minimal oversight, and is comfortable working in the absence of a traditional Product Manager while demonstrating a strong product mindset. What You’ll Do as a Software Craftsperson
Design and build high-quality, maintainable systems using disciplined engineering practices such as
TDD, Test Pyramid , and a strong focus on overall software quality Operate in an
AI-powered development environment , leveraging AI as a collaborator to explore solutions, accelerate development, and improve outcomes while maintaining strong engineering judgment Take
end-to-end ownership
of tasks, from understanding requirements to execution and delivery, with minimal supervision Work extensively on
modern JavaScript/TypeScript-based systems
as a core part of the development stack Develop and maintain backend systems using
Ruby on Rails , ensuring scalability, performance, and reliability Build and manage
DevOps workflows , including creating and maintaining CI/CD pipelines using tools such as CircleCI and GitHub Actions Set up and monitor systems using tools like
Datadog dashboards
to ensure system reliability and observability Make thoughtful technical decisions that balance simplicity, scalability, and maintainability Work in a highly autonomous environment, defining problems, interacting with customers when needed, and driving solutions independently Contribute to improving
engineering practices, developer experience, and system quality
across the team Contribute to mobile development efforts using
Flutter . Requirements
What You’ll Bring
5+ years of hands-on full-stack software development experience with a strong developer mindset Expert-level proficiency in JavaScript and/or TypeScript Strong experience or familiarity with
Ruby on Rails
(Intermediate level or above preferred) Solid understanding of
Software Craftsmanship principles , including
TDD, Test Pyramid , and quality-first development Experience or familiarity with
DevOps practices
(CI/CD pipelines, GitHub Actions, CircleCI) at an intermediate level Familiarity with monitoring and observability tools such as
Datadog Exposure to or interest in
AI Engineering
(beginner level acceptable) and the ability to work effectively in AI-assisted environments Experience with
mobile development
- Flutter Strong critical thinking and problem-solving skills, with the ability to independently define and execute tasks Comfort working in a high-ownership, low-structure environment without a dedicated Product Manager
#J-18808-Ljbffr
Compétences linguistiques
- English
Avis aux utilisateurs
Cette offre provient d’une plateforme partenaire de TieTalent. Cliquez sur « Postuler maintenant » pour soumettre votre candidature directement sur leur site.